mac管理用户及用户组的命令:dscl
介绍这个考虑两点:
linux下常用的添加用户到组的方式「$ usermod -a -G 用户药附加到的组 用户」,该方法并不能在 mac 下使用。
可视化方法「System Preferences -> Users & Groups」但不是所有的 User 和 Groups 都能看到,如:用户「_mysql」、用户组「_mysql」
用户
创建:创建「prince」用户,且 id 为 「2001」$ sudo dscl .-create /Users/prince UniqueID2001
查看
$ sudo dscl .-list /UsersUniqueID
删除
$ sudo dscl .-delete /Users/prince
用户组
创建组:创建「princegrp」用户组,且 ID 为 「2002」$ sudo dscl .-create /Groups/princegrp PrimaryGroupID2002
查看
$ sudo dscl .-list /GroupsPrimaryGroupID
删除
$ sudo dscl .-delete /Groups/princegrp
用户及用户组
添加:将用户「prince」添加到用户组「princegrp」$ sudo dscl .-append /Groups/princegrp GroupMembership prince
删除:在用户组「princegrp」中删除用户「prince」
$ sudo dscl .-delete /Groups/prince GroupMembership prince
查看所有组下拥有的用户
$ dscl .-list /GroupsGroupMembership
以上是 mac管理用户及用户组的命令:dscl 的全部内容, 来源链接: utcz.com/z/519266.html